Pryor rescues OSU
Terrelle Pryor returned from a leg injury that briefly knocked him from the game, and led No. 2 Ohio State on two drives that sealed a come-from-behind, 24-13 win over host Illinois Saturday. Pryor said he expected to play next week against Indiana.
Ax falls at BYU
BYU defensive coordinator and secondary coach Jaime Hill has been fired with the Cougars (1-4) off to their worst start in nearly four decades. BYU fell, 31-16, to Utah State on Friday night, its fourth straight loss.
Armed forces roundup
Freshman Jamil Cooks hurdled a blocker to smother a punt, setting up quarterback Tim Jefferson's second touchdown run, and Air Force beat Navy for the first time in eight years, 14-6. Navy (2-2) drove to the Air Force 33-yard line before Jordan Waiwaiole intercepted Ricky Dobbs' third-down pass with 25 seconds to go. Air Force is 4-1 . . . Matt Brown, 5-5, 170 pounds, rushed for a career-high 226 yards on 28 carries and scored four times as Temple (4-1) rallied past host Army, 42-35. Army is 3-2.- AP
